4 Ways to Build Your Professional Network in Santa Fe

No matter what stage you are in your career, having a professional network is crucial for reaching your full potential. Forming connections with other professionals in your area can help you get valuable advice as you navigate your career, learn about job leads, or even receive introductions or referrals for opportunities. Check out these ways to build your professional network in Santa Fe:

1. Join Networking Groups

You are certainly not alone in your desire to build your professional network, and fortunately, Santa Fe has a variety of networking groups for this exact purpose. Join networking groups based on your industry to meet like-minded professionals in your community who share a common goal of growing their network of contacts. Opting to pursue networking groups can help eliminate some of the anxieties around networking since you can be assured you are meeting people who are your industry peers and are enthusiastic about meeting others. 

2. Find a Mentor

Mentorship is often the foundation of a successful climb up the career ladder. Tap into the professional mentorship programs available in Santa Fe to be matched with a seasoned professional in your industry. They can share the wisdom they have learned from their years of experience and be a valuable resource to answer any questions and provide guidance for you to gain the skills you will need to advance your career. Mentorship is mutually beneficial since mentors can improve their own leadership and communication skills, as well as get the satisfaction of giving back and having someone respect their expertise. 

3. Utilize Social Media

Social media is a great way to build your professional network in Santa Fe. Check out local industry groups on LinkedIn, Facebook, and Twitter to meet and interact with people. You can participate in discussions, ask for advice, or share observations. The more often you engage in these social media conversations, the more likely you are to organically connect with other professionals and build connections that you can opt to transition into the “real world” and meet in person.

4. Start Your Own Meetups

If you still are unable to find enough networking opportunities for your needs, be proactive and start your own meetups to fill that need in the Santa Fe community. Platforms like Meetup and Eventbrite allow you to easily create networking groups online and set up events quickly and affordably to help you gauge interest from others.
